Flexe solves the hardest omnichannel logistics problems for the world's largest retailers and brands. Integrating technology, open logistics networks, and elastic economic models, Flexe customers move fast, at scale and with precision. Founded in 2013 and headquartered in Seattle, Flexe brings deep logistics expertise and enterprise-grade technology to deliver innovative eCommerce fulfillment, retail distribution and network capacity programs to the Fortune 500. The Director of Strategic Accounts (DSA) will have responsibility to manage primary relationships between Flexe and a select group of highly strategic customer partnerships. The DSA will be responsible for developing a strong understanding of the customer's supply chain and business objectives, and will design strategic account plans that facilitate long term business growth, continuous improvement, and client satisfaction. The DSA will also be required to operate collaboratively within the internal Flexe organization, influencing & executing effectively within a matrixed organization environment.
What you'll do

    • Function as primary advocate for the client, understanding business needs, and developing and implementing effective solutions.
    • Build strong, cross functional relationships with all levels of a customer organization.
    • Responsible for budgeting, forecasting, and overall account profitability.
    • Develop a firm knowledge of the client's supply chain and industry.
    • Organize & lead strategic business reviews with a client to: review service, develop consensus on short & long term initiatives, and create new growth opportunities.
    • Understand competitive landscape, market insights, and effectively communicate across key internal and external stakeholders.
    • Ownership of and accountability to revenue projections for account portfolio.
    • Accountable to defined revenue growth targets for account portfolio.
    • Drive solution concept, design, vision and relay that vision to both the client/partner and within our organization.
    • Utilize data and scorecards to review trends and develop actionable outcomes.
    • Facilitate contract negotiation & pricing with clients.


Does this sound like you?

    • 10+ years experience in account management, business development, or sales in a supply chain/logistics industry required
    • Bachelor's Degree preferred
    • Demonstrated understanding of WMS and/or warehouse process and strong ability to articulate logistics process flow
    • Experience in Fulfillment, eComm, and Distribution
    • Experience working with executive-level leadership internally and externally
    • General experience with business systems - ERP / TMS / WMS / IMS / OMS
    • Experience in negotiating customer contracts & pricing
    • Exceptional written, oral, and presentation communication skills
    • Industry Certification (APICS (CSCP), SCPro, or similar) preferred
    • Requires travel and/or in person work
    • Must be authorized to work in the US without restriction. We will not be sponsoring visas for this role at this time

Benefits:
Our benefits package at Flexe is thoughtfully designed to help our employees lead healthy lives inside and outside of work.
- Medical, dental, and vision insurance
- 401k with employer match
- 4 weeks of paid time off, an additional 13 paid company holidays (10 standard holidays, 2 floating holidays and -your birthday!)
- 2 days of volunteer PTO
- 12 weeks of company-paid parental leave
- Fully remote, in-office, or hybrid work environment
- $300 home office stipend and monthly home internet reimbursement
- Employee support groups, social groups, and mentorship program
- Employee-driven programs for volunteering
- Manager development program and resources
- Access to free LinkedIn Learning courses
